/**
|
||||
* Find cover in the opposite direction (?) of the chr's runfrompos and assign
|
||||
* it to the chr. The distance from the runfrompos to the cover must be between
|
||||
* mindist and maxdist along the X/Z plane. The chr will not choose cover more
|
||||
* than 170cm higher than their current elevation, but strangely there is no
|
||||
* lower Y limit.
|
||||
*
|
||||
* Testing with this function logic results in the following, where:
|
||||
* R = run from pos
|
||||
* C = chr's pos
|
||||
* A = available cover
|
||||
* . = unavailable cover
|
||||
*
|
||||
* A A A A A A A A A A A A A A . . . . . .
|
||||
* A A A A A A A A A A A A A A . . . . . .
|
||||
* A A A A A A A A A A A A A A . . . . . .
|
||||
* A A A A A A A A A A A A A A . . . . . .
|
||||
* A A A A A A A A A A A A A A . . . . . .
|
||||
* A A A A A A A R A A A A A A . . . . . .
|
||||
* A A A A A A A A A A A A A A . . . . . .
|
||||
* A A A A A A A A A A A A A A . . . . . .
|
||||
* A A A A A A A A A A A A A A . . . . . .
|
||||
* A A A A A A A A A A A A A A . . . . . .
|
||||
* A A A A A A A A A A A A A A . . . . . .
|
||||
* A A A A A A A A A A A A A A . . . . . .
|
||||
* A A A A A A A A A A A A A A . . . . . .
|
||||
* A A A A A A A A A A A A A A . . . . . .
|
||||
* A A A A A A A A A A A A A A . . . . . A
|
||||
* A A A A A A A A A A A A A A . . . A A A
|
||||
* A A A A A A A A A A A A A A . A A A A A
|
||||
* A A A A A A A A A A A A A C A A A A A A
|
||||
* . . . . . . . . . . . A A A A A A A A A
|
||||
* . . . . . . . . . A A A A A A A A A A A
|
||||
*
|
||||
* The block of available cover around the runfrompos might be a bug, but if
|
||||
* this function is called with mindist = chr - runfrompos or higher then it
|
||||
* will work as expected.
|
||||
*
|
||||
* Preference is given to cover which is the "most opposite", meaning ones
|
||||
* which are directly behind the chr from the perspective of runfrompos.
|
||||
*/
